چکیده مقاله:
Continuous ultrasonic welding is a new method for joining thermoplastic composites. In this process, ultrasonic vibrations are transmitted into the composite materials, generating sufficient heat through surface and intermolecular friction to melt the composite matrix. Simultaneously, pressure is applied, and two composite plates with a specific overlap are joined together. In this research, continuous welds with varying shear strength were obtained by adjusting the main process parameters, namely power, speed, and pressure. In each experiment, the failure mechanisms of the welds were investigated using microscopic images. The results show that in high-speed welding at a speed of ۳۰ mm/s, due to the shallow penetration and low uniformity of the resulting weld, the composite polymer matrix plays the primary role in the joint. Therefore, the dominant failure modes are matrix cracking and the presence of numerous voids. At a low welding speed of ۱۰ mm/s, sufficient heat supply at the interface of the plates results in a weld with high penetration, uniformity, and strength. Therefore, the dominant mechanisms of connection failure include fiber breakage, and local peeling of the layer in contact with the interface.
